Design, materials, and installation considerations
Choosing the right materials is pivotal. Common options include PET felt, mineral wool, fiberglass, and melamine foam, each offering different absorption characteristics, fire ratings, and sustainability profiles. PET felt is popular for its recyclability and color options; mineral wool provides high NRC values; and fabric-wrapped panels deliver tailored aesthetics.
Installation choices—suspended baffles, adhesive mounts, rails, or freestanding systems—depend on ceiling height, HVAC layout, lighting, and maintenance access. Rooaoo Acoustic Materials advises planning early in redesigns to integrate mechanical services and lighting with the acoustic strategy. Fire safety ratings, ease of cleaning, and durability are also essential to ensure that panels meet building codes and long-term facility needs.
Measuring impact and long-term benefits
Effectiveness should be measured, not assumed. Typical evaluation methods include pre- and post-installation sound level measurements, RT60 reverberation tests, and employee surveys on perceived noise and concentration. Organizations that invest in tailored acoustic treatment commonly report measurable reductions in average noise levels, shorter reverberation times, fewer interruptions, and increases in reported productivity and employee satisfaction. The investment in acoustic privacy often translates into reduced distraction-related errors, higher focus time, and lower turnover—an ROI that can be quantified and tracked.
